Jake Gyllenhaal rumored to be the first choice for Mr. Fantastic
Actor Jake Gyllenhaal appeared as Quentin Beck a.k.a. Mysterio in 2019’s Spider-Man: Far From Home alongside Tom Holland, Samuel L. Jackson, and Zendaya. Mysterio is a former Stark Industries employee and holographic illusion specialist who masquerades as a superhero from Earth-833 in the multiverse.
The actor was appreciated for his work at the time of the movie’s release, which received a positive response from the audience and the critics, and was praised for its humor, action sequences, and performances by the actors. Now, according to Daniel RPK, a reputed industry insider, since the SAG-AFTRA strike has finally come to a conclusion and actors are now returning to work, Jake Gyllenhaal is being considered for the role of Reed Richards a.k.a., Mister Fantastic in the Fantastic Four Reboot.

The other actors who were speculated in the run for the part are Adam Driver, Penn Badgley, Matt Smith, and Dev Patel. It won’t be the first time an actor in the MCU has played more than one character, as actress Gemma Chan previously appeared in both Captain Marvel and Eternals. Actor Paul Bettany has also appeared in two different characters in the MCU; the voice of J.A.R.V.I.S and Vision.
There has been no confirmation or any statements from the studios or the makers regarding the same, but of course, the rumors are going quite strong.

Fans debate over having John Krasinski as Mr. Fantastic rather than Jake Gyllenhaal
Actor John Krasinski gave the Marvel + The Office fans a taste of his Mister Fantastic when he debuted in 2022’s Doctor Strange in the Multiverse of Madness but was quickly killed off by Elizabeth Olsen’s Scarlet Witch character. The fans of his brief character portrayal appreciated the actor and they expect to see more of him in the MCU.

Frequently asked questions
Has Jake Gyllenhaal been cast as Mr. Fantastic in the MCU?
No. There was no official confirmation. As of this report it was only an unverified casting rumor attributed to industry insider Daniel RPK, who claimed that, with the SAG-AFTRA strike over, Gyllenhaal was being considered for Reed Richards in the Fantastic Four reboot. Marvel Studios had announced nothing, and other names floated in the same speculation included Adam Driver, Penn Badgley, Matt Smith, and Dev Patel.
Why are Marvel fans against Gyllenhaal replacing John Krasinski as Reed Richards?
Fans pushed back largely because Gyllenhaal had already played a major MCU character, Mysterio, in 2019’s Spider-Man: Far From Home, and many felt one actor holding two significant roles in the franchise was a problem. Many also wanted John Krasinski, who appeared as a Mr. Fantastic variant in 2022’s Doctor Strange in the Multiverse of Madness, to keep the part, with reactions like “No, this is the worst idea I ever heard.”
Did John Krasinski officially play Mr. Fantastic in the MCU?
Yes, briefly. Krasinski appeared as a variant of Reed Richards/Mr. Fantastic among the Illuminati in 2022’s Doctor Strange in the Multiverse of Madness, but that version was quickly killed off by Elizabeth Olsen’s Scarlet Witch. Whether he would return for the Fantastic Four reboot was unconfirmed, which is why the rumored recasting drew strong fan pushback.
